ipmi_smi 42 drivers/char/ipmi/ipmi_msghandler.c static void handle_new_recv_msgs(struct ipmi_smi *intf); ipmi_smi 43 drivers/char/ipmi/ipmi_msghandler.c static void need_waiter(struct ipmi_smi *intf); ipmi_smi 44 drivers/char/ipmi/ipmi_msghandler.c static int handle_one_recv_msg(struct ipmi_smi *intf, ipmi_smi 213 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f; ipmi_smi 341 drivers/char/ipmi/ipmi_msghandler.c static int bmc_get_device_id(struct ipmi_smi *intf, struct bmc_device *bmc, ipmi_smi 589 drivers/char/ipmi/ipmi_msghandler.c void (*null_user_handler)(struct ipmi_smi *intf, ipmi_smi 614 drivers/char/ipmi/ipmi_msghandler.c #define to_si_intf_from_dev(device) container_of(device, struct ipmi_smi, dev) ipmi_smi 616 drivers/char/ipmi/ipmi_msghandler.c static void __get_guid(struct ipmi_smi *intf); ipmi_smi 617 drivers/char/ipmi/ipmi_msghandler.c static void __ipmi_bmc_unregister(struct ipmi_smi *intf); ipmi_smi 618 drivers/char/ipmi/ipmi_msghandler.c static int __ipmi_bmc_register(struct ipmi_smi *intf, ipmi_smi 621 drivers/char/ipmi/ipmi_msghandler.c static int __scan_channels(struct ipmi_smi *intf, struct ipmi_device_id *id); ipmi_smi 701 drivers/char/ipmi/ipmi_msghandler.c static void clean_up_interface_data(struct ipmi_smi *intf) ipmi_smi 733 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f = container_of(ref, struct ipmi_smi, refcount); ipmi_smi 741 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f; ipmi_smi 747 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f; ipmi_smi 896 drivers/char/ipmi/ipmi_msghandler.c static int deliver_response(struct ipmi_smi *intf, struct ipmi_recv_msg *msg) ipmi_smi 933 drivers/char/ipmi/ipmi_msghandler.c static void deliver_local_response(struct ipmi_smi *intf, ipmi_smi 942 drivers/char/ipmi/ipmi_msghandler.c static void deliver_err_response(struct ipmi_smi *intf, ipmi_smi 953 drivers/char/ipmi/ipmi_msghandler.c static void smi_add_watch(struct ipmi_smi *intf, unsigned int flags) ipmi_smi 978 drivers/char/ipmi/ipmi_msghandler.c static void smi_remove_watch(struct ipmi_smi *intf, unsigned int flags) ipmi_smi 1016 drivers/char/ipmi/ipmi_msghandler.c static int intf_next_seq(struct ipmi_smi *intf, ipmi_smi 1070 drivers/char/ipmi/ipmi_msghandler.c static int intf_find_seq(struct ipmi_smi *intf, ipmi_smi 1104 drivers/char/ipmi/ipmi_msghandler.c static int intf_start_seq_timer(struct ipmi_smi *intf, ipmi_smi 1132 drivers/char/ipmi/ipmi_msghandler.c static int intf_err_seq(struct ipmi_smi *intf, ipmi_smi 1184 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f; ipmi_smi 1260 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f; ipmi_smi 1293 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f = user->intf; ipmi_smi 1500 drivers/char/ipmi/ipmi_msghandler.c static void maintenance_mode_update(struct ipmi_smi *intf) ipmi_smi 1511 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f = user->intf; ipmi_smi 1552 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f = user->intf; ipmi_smi 1614 drivers/char/ipmi/ipmi_msghandler.c static struct cmd_rcvr *find_cmd_rcvr(struct ipmi_smi *intf, ipmi_smi 1629 drivers/char/ipmi/ipmi_msghandler.c static int is_cmd_rcvr_exclusive(struct ipmi_smi *intf, ipmi_smi 1649 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f = user->intf; ipmi_smi 1694 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f = user->intf; ipmi_smi 1824 drivers/char/ipmi/ipmi_msghandler.c static struct ipmi_smi_msg *smi_add_send_msg(struct ipmi_smi *intf, ipmi_smi 1841 drivers/char/ipmi/ipmi_msghandler.c static void smi_send(struct ipmi_smi *intf, ipmi_smi 1867 drivers/char/ipmi/ipmi_msghandler.c static int i_ipmi_req_sysintf(struct ipmi_smi *intf, ipmi_smi 1934 drivers/char/ipmi/ipmi_msghandler.c static int i_ipmi_req_ipmb(struct ipmi_smi *intf, ipmi_smi 2075 drivers/char/ipmi/ipmi_msghandler.c static int i_ipmi_req_lan(struct ipmi_smi *intf, ipmi_smi 2200 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f, ipmi_smi 2288 drivers/char/ipmi/ipmi_msghandler.c static int check_addr(struct ipmi_smi *intf, ipmi_smi 2379 drivers/char/ipmi/ipmi_msghandler.c static void bmc_device_id_handler(struct ipmi_smi *intf, ipmi_smi 2411 drivers/char/ipmi/ipmi_msghandler.c send_get_device_id_cmd(struct ipmi_smi *intf) ipmi_smi 2439 drivers/char/ipmi/ipmi_msghandler.c static int __get_device_id(struct ipmi_smi *intf, struct bmc_device *bmc) ipmi_smi 2473 drivers/char/ipmi/ipmi_msghandler.c static int __bmc_get_device_id(struct ipmi_smi *intf, struct bmc_device *bmc, ipmi_smi 2488 drivers/char/ipmi/ipmi_msghandler.c intf = list_first_entry(&bmc->intfs, struct ipmi_smi, ipmi_smi 2494 drivers/char/ipmi/ipmi_msghandler.c if (intf != list_first_entry(&bmc->intfs, struct ipmi_smi, ipmi_smi 2606 drivers/char/ipmi/ipmi_msghandler.c static int bmc_get_device_id(struct ipmi_smi *intf, struct bmc_device *bmc, ipmi_smi 2944 drivers/char/ipmi/ipmi_msghandler.c static void __ipmi_bmc_unregister(struct ipmi_smi *intf) ipmi_smi 2964 drivers/char/ipmi/ipmi_msghandler.c static void ipmi_bmc_unregister(struct ipmi_smi *intf) ipmi_smi 2974 drivers/char/ipmi/ipmi_msghandler.c static int __ipmi_bmc_register(struct ipmi_smi *intf, ipmi_smi 3137 drivers/char/ipmi/ipmi_msghandler.c send_guid_cmd(struct ipmi_smi *intf, int chan) ipmi_smi 3164 drivers/char/ipmi/ipmi_msghandler.c static void guid_handler(struct ipmi_smi *intf, struct ipmi_recv_msg *msg) ipmi_smi 3199 drivers/char/ipmi/ipmi_msghandler.c static void __get_guid(struct ipmi_smi *intf) ipmi_smi 3220 drivers/char/ipmi/ipmi_msghandler.c send_channel_info_cmd(struct ipmi_smi *intf, int chan) ipmi_smi 3250 drivers/char/ipmi/ipmi_msghandler.c channel_handler(struct ipmi_smi *intf, struct ipmi_recv_msg *msg) ipmi_smi 3322 drivers/char/ipmi/ipmi_msghandler.c static int __scan_channels(struct ipmi_smi *intf, struct ipmi_device_id *id) ipmi_smi 3366 drivers/char/ipmi/ipmi_msghandler.c static void ipmi_poll(struct ipmi_smi *intf) ipmi_smi 3382 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f = container_of(work, struct ipmi_smi, ipmi_smi 3399 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f, *tintf; ipmi_smi 3531 drivers/char/ipmi/ipmi_msghandler.c static void deliver_smi_err_response(struct ipmi_smi *intf, ipmi_smi 3543 drivers/char/ipmi/ipmi_msghandler.c static void cleanup_smi_msgs(struct ipmi_smi *intf) ipmi_smi 3583 drivers/char/ipmi/ipmi_msghandler.c void ipmi_unregister_smi(struct ipmi_smi *intf) ipmi_smi 3628 drivers/char/ipmi/ipmi_msghandler.c static int handle_ipmb_get_msg_rsp(struct ipmi_smi *intf, ipmi_smi 3691 drivers/char/ipmi/ipmi_msghandler.c static int handle_ipmb_get_msg_cmd(struct ipmi_smi *intf, ipmi_smi 3804 drivers/char/ipmi/ipmi_msghandler.c static int handle_lan_get_msg_rsp(struct ipmi_smi *intf, ipmi_smi 3871 drivers/char/ipmi/ipmi_msghandler.c static int handle_lan_get_msg_cmd(struct ipmi_smi *intf, ipmi_smi 3970 drivers/char/ipmi/ipmi_msghandler.c static int handle_oem_get_msg_cmd(struct ipmi_smi *intf, ipmi_smi 4089 drivers/char/ipmi/ipmi_msghandler.c static int handle_read_event_rsp(struct ipmi_smi *intf, ipmi_smi 4191 drivers/char/ipmi/ipmi_msghandler.c static int handle_bmc_rsp(struct ipmi_smi *intf, ipmi_smi 4226 drivers/char/ipmi/ipmi_msghandler.c static int handle_one_recv_msg(struct ipmi_smi *intf, ipmi_smi 4426 drivers/char/ipmi/ipmi_msghandler.c static void handle_new_recv_msgs(struct ipmi_smi *intf) ipmi_smi 4487 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f = (struct ipmi_smi *) val; ipmi_smi 4530 drivers/char/ipmi/ipmi_msghandler.c void ipmi_smi_msg_received(struct ipmi_smi *intf, ipmi_smi 4565 drivers/char/ipmi/ipmi_msghandler.c void ipmi_smi_watchdog_pretimeout(struct ipmi_smi *intf) ipmi_smi 4576 drivers/char/ipmi/ipmi_msghandler.c smi_from_recv_msg(struct ipmi_smi *intf, struct ipmi_recv_msg *recv_msg, ipmi_smi 4596 drivers/char/ipmi/ipmi_msghandler.c static void check_msg_timeout(struct ipmi_smi *intf, struct seq_table *ent, ipmi_smi 4677 drivers/char/ipmi/ipmi_msghandler.c static bool ipmi_timeout_handler(struct ipmi_smi *intf, ipmi_smi 4744 drivers/char/ipmi/ipmi_msghandler.c static void ipmi_request_event(struct ipmi_smi *intf) ipmi_smi 4760 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f; ipmi_smi 4786 drivers/char/ipmi/ipmi_msghandler.c static void need_waiter(struct ipmi_smi *intf) ipmi_smi 4857 drivers/char/ipmi/ipmi_msghandler.c static void ipmi_panic_request_and_wait(struct ipmi_smi *intf, ipmi_smi 4889 drivers/char/ipmi/ipmi_msghandler.c static void event_receiver_fetcher(struct ipmi_smi *intf, ipmi_smi 4902 drivers/char/ipmi/ipmi_msghandler.c static void device_id_fetcher(struct ipmi_smi *intf, struct ipmi_recv_msg *msg) ipmi_smi 4917 drivers/char/ipmi/ipmi_msghandler.c static void send_panic_events(struct ipmi_smi *intf, char *str) ipmi_smi 5069 drivers/char/ipmi/ipmi_msghandler.c struct ipmi_smi *intf; ipmi_smi 22 drivers/char/ipmi/ipmi_powernv.c struct ipmi_smi *intf; ipmi_smi 36 drivers/char/ipmi/ipmi_powernv.c static int ipmi_powernv_start_processing(void *send_info, struct ipmi_smi *intf) ipmi_smi 127 drivers/char/ipmi/ipmi_si_intf.c struct ipmi_smi *intf; ipmi_smi 1152 drivers/char/ipmi/ipmi_si_intf.c struct ipmi_smi *intf) ipmi_smi 206 drivers/char/ipmi/ipmi_ssif.c struct ipmi_smi *intf; ipmi_smi 1176 drivers/char/ipmi/ipmi_ssif.c struct ipmi_smi *intf) ipmi_smi 31 include/linux/ipmi_smi.h struct ipmi_smi; ipmi_smi 83 include/linux/ipmi_smi.h struct ipmi_smi *new_intf); ipmi_smi 240 include/linux/ipmi_smi.h void ipmi_unregister_smi(struct ipmi_smi *intf); ipmi_smi 248 include/linux/ipmi_smi.h void ipmi_smi_msg_received(struct ipmi_smi *intf, ipmi_smi 252 include/linux/ipmi_smi.h void ipmi_smi_watchdog_pretimeout(struct ipmi_smi *intf);